Genesis 24:1-13 Common English Bible (CEB)

1. As the days went by and Abraham became older, the Lord blessed Abraham in every way.

2. Abraham said to the oldest servant of his household, who was in charge of everything he owned, "Put your hand under my thigh.

3. By the Lord, God of heaven and earth, give me your word that you won’t choose a wife for my son from the Canaanite women among whom I live.

4. Go to my land and my family and find a wife for my son Isaac there."

5. The servant said to him, "What if the woman doesn’t agree to come back with me to this land? Shouldn’t I take your son back to the land you left?"

6. Abraham said to him, "Be sure you don’t take my son back there.

7. The Lord, God of heaven—who took me from my father’s household and from my family’s land, who spoke with me and who gave me his word, saying, ‘I will give this land to your descendants’—he will send his messenger in front of you, and you will find a wife for my son there.

8. If the woman won’t agree to come back with you, you will be free from this obligation to me. Only don’t take my son back there."

9. So the servant put his hand under his master Abraham’s thigh and gave him his word about this mission.

10. The servant took ten of his master’s camels and all of his master’s best provisions, set out, and traveled to Nahor’s city in Aram-naharaim.

11. He had the camels kneel down outside the city at the well in the evening, when women come out to draw water.

12. He said, "Lord, God of my master Abraham, make something good happen for me today and be loyal to my master Abraham.

13. I will stand here by the spring while the daughters of the men of the city come out to draw water.
